Amy Raasch as Granddog, descendent of last living 9/11 Search and Rescue dog, Bretagne, in #TheAnimalMonologues. #Bretagne was the last surviving search and rescue dog who worked at Ground Zero. They ziplined her in to search for survivors. When none were found after weeks of searching, firefighters staged fake rescue missions to keep the dogs from growing despondent.
